Harvard:Biophysics 101/2007:Python: Difference between revisions
From OpenWetWare
Jump to navigationJump to search
ShawnDouglas (talk | contribs) |
ShawnDouglas (talk | contribs) (→Python: - charming python link) |
||
Line 10: | Line 10: | ||
*[http://diveintopython.org/installing_python/index.html alternative instructions] | *[http://diveintopython.org/installing_python/index.html alternative instructions] | ||
''' | '''Reading Material''' | ||
*[http://docs.python.org/tut/tut.html Python Tutorial] | *[http://docs.python.org/tut/tut.html Python Tutorial] | ||
*[http://www.python.org/dev/peps/pep-0008/ Python Style Guide] | *[http://www.python.org/dev/peps/pep-0008/ Python Style Guide] | ||
Line 20: | Line 20: | ||
*[http://www.amk.ca/python/howto/regex/ Py Reg Ex] (regular expressions) | *[http://www.amk.ca/python/howto/regex/ Py Reg Ex] (regular expressions) | ||
*[http://www.python.org/doc/2.4.1/lib/lib.html Python Lib Ref] | *[http://www.python.org/doc/2.4.1/lib/lib.html Python Lib Ref] | ||
*[http://tinyurl.com/2mvzs7 Charming Python] (advanced topics) | |||
==BioPython== | ==BioPython== |
Latest revision as of 17:37, 19 April 2007
Python
Installation
Reading Material
- Python Tutorial
- Python Style Guide
- Comparing Python to other languages
- Perl-to-Python
- Dive Into Python (for experienced programmers)
- Beginner's Guide (includes instructions for non-programmers)
- Learning Python (Online textbook for beginners)
- Py Reg Ex (regular expressions)
- Python Lib Ref
- Charming Python (advanced topics)
BioPython
Documentation
Pre-installation dependencies
- Python (see above)
- mxTextTools (direct link to Windows installer)
- Numeric 24.2 (direct link to Windows installer)
Windows Installation
OS X Installation
- Install xcode tools (either download ~1GB from the developer site) or install from the OS X installation DVD.
- Download the three dependencies and extract them (double click on the file, or use "tar -xzf filename.tar.gz" for tar.gz files, or "tar -xf filename.tar")
- For each of the three packages, use a terminal window (/Applications/Utilities/Terminal) to enter the package directory (created when you extracted the files) and run the following commands:
python setup.py build python setup.py install
- Download and extract BioPython source file (latest tar.gz file)
- From the extracted directory, run the following commands:
python setup.py build python setup.py test python setup.py install
Linux